Details
A vulnerability classified as critical has been found in Schneider Electric Modicon M580 CPU, Modicon M340 CPU, Modicon MC80, Modicon Momentum Ethernet CPU, Modicon Quantum CPU and Modicon Premium CPU (SCADA Software). This affects some unknown processing of the component Project File Handler. The manipulation with an unknown input leads to a memory corruption vulnerability. CWE is classifying the issue as CWE-119. The product performs operations on a memory buffer, but it can read from or write to a memory location that is outside of the intended boundary of the buffer. This is going to have an impact on confidentiality, integrity, and availability.
The weakness was released 09/02/2021 as SEVD-2021-222-04. It is possible to read the advisory at download.schneider-electric.com. This vulnerability is uniquely identified as CVE-2021-22789. It demands that the victim is doing some kind of user interaction. The technical details are unknown and an exploit is not publicly available.
Applying a patch is able to eliminate this problem.
